I don't recognize it, personally. But it looks like something MacFarlane would have sculpted and released in the spawn line.

Look the figure over for trademark stamps. That'll usually tell you the year the toy was released, and the company that produced it.
Every legal toy has such information molded into the sculpt somewhere. Usually on the back of a leg, or bottom of a foot. Somewhere not immidiately visable.
